(This measure has not been amended since it was introduced in the House on February 27, 2003. The summary of that version is repeated here.)Honors the city of Fayetteville, North Carolina, and its many partners, for the Festival of Flight (a celebration of the centennial of Wilbur and Orville Wright's first flight).
